Abstract

The invention belongs to the technical field of neck stretching devices, and particularly relates to a lying type neck massage stretcher which comprises an arc-shaped fork plate, an arc-shaped pressing plate, a massage head, a vibration component and a one-way swinging component, wherein the arc-shaped fork plate is connected with the arc-shaped pressing plate through a connecting rod; the two ends of the arc fork plate are provided with arc concave notches; an arc-shaped pressing plate is arranged above the arc-shaped fork plate; the upper surface of the arc-shaped pressing plate is provided with a massage head; the lower end of the arc fork plate is provided with a vibration part; a unidirectional swinging component is arranged inside the lower end of the arc-shaped fork plate; the unidirectional swinging component is used for controlling the arc-shaped fork plate to perform unidirectional bending deformation; according to the invention, when the neck of the user is impacted and massaged through the massage head, the reaction force generated by the massage head acts on the arc-shaped pressing plate, two ends of the arc-shaped pressing plate extrude two ends of the arc-shaped fork plate, so that the two ends of the arc-shaped fork plate swing downwards, the distance between the two ends of the arc-shaped fork plate is increased, the neck of the user is stretched, and the effect of relieving the pressure of the neck of the user is realized.

Technical Field
The invention belongs to the technical field of neck stretching devices, and particularly relates to a lying type neck massage stretcher.
Background
In modern society, people are often in a fatigue state due to busy work and high living pressure, particularly people who use computers for a long time and middle-aged and old people, muscles of the neck of the people are often fatigued and stiff, and ache symptoms appear, so that the pain and fatigue can be well relieved through the neck stretcher, and the deformation of the cervical vertebra can be prevented.
The existing neck stretcher is inflatable, mechanical transmission type and even simple hanging type, and the main purpose is to realize the stretching of the neck by lifting the length of the head and the shoulder; however, the existing neck stretcher is used when standing or sitting, and has no neck stretcher used when lying down, and the lying-down neck stretcher can directly use the pressure of the head as power to further stretch the neck.
Disclosure of Invention
In order to make up for the defects of the prior art, the invention provides a lying type neck massage stretcher. The neck stretching device is mainly used for stretching the neck of a user who lies down, and can massage the neck while stretching the neck well through the cooperation of the vibration device.
The technical scheme adopted by the invention for solving the technical problems is as follows: the invention provides a lying type neck massage stretcher which comprises an arc-shaped fork plate, an arc-shaped pressing plate, a massage head, a vibration component and a one-way swinging component, wherein the arc-shaped fork plate is provided with a plurality of arc-shaped fork plates;
the two ends of the arc fork plate are provided with arc concave notches; the arc-shaped concave notch at one end of the arc-shaped fork plate is abutted against one end, close to the head, of the neck of the user; the arc-shaped concave notch at the other end of the arc-shaped fork plate is abutted against one end, close to the shoulder, of the neck of the user;
the arc-shaped pressing plate is arranged above the arc-shaped fork plate; the left end and the right end of the arc-shaped pressing plate are abutted into the strip-shaped grooves symmetrically arranged on the arc-shaped fork plate from left to right;
the upper surface of the arc-shaped pressing plate is provided with the massage head; the massage head is used for massaging the neck of the user;
the lower end of the arc fork plate is provided with the vibration part; the vibration component is used for vibrating the arc fork plate;
the unidirectional swinging component is arranged inside the lower end of the arc-shaped fork plate; the unidirectional swinging component is used for controlling the arc-shaped fork plate to perform unidirectional bending deformation.
When the massager is used, the body of a user lies flat, the massager is placed below the neck of the user, the arc-shaped concave notch at one end of the arc-shaped fork plate is abutted against one end, close to the head, of the neck of the user, and the arc-shaped concave notch at the other end of the arc-shaped fork plate is abutted against one end, close to the shoulder, of the neck of the user; when the neck of the user is impacted and massaged through the massage heads, reaction force generated by the massage heads acts on the arc-shaped pressing plate, two ends of the arc-shaped pressing plate extrude two ends of the arc-shaped fork plate, so that the two ends of the arc-shaped fork plate swing downwards, the distance between the two ends of the arc-shaped fork plate is increased, the neck of the user is stretched, and the effect of relieving the pressure of the neck of the user is achieved; the impact massage of the massage head is accompanied in the process, so that the stretching effect of the neck is further improved; through the setting of unidirectional swinging part for arc fork board after the downward swing can not take place to bounce back, and then is in tensile state through long-time messenger user's neck item, and then guarantees the tensile effect of neck item.
The sole vibration component is arranged at the bottom of the arc fork plate, so that the neck stretching service is provided for users who do not need neck massage heads; at this moment, the user lies on the plane that has the rigid support, and then makes arc fork board bottom receive ascending impact through the reaction force that vibrations part vibrations produced, and then under the effect of inertial force, the arc fork board warp gradually, and then makes the both ends downswing of arc fork board, and then makes the distance increase at arc fork board both ends, and then realizes stretching user's neck item, and then realizes alleviating the effect of user neck item pressure.
The massage stretcher provides targeted services for users with different requirements through the two working modes, so that the use requirements of the users are well met, and the use effect of the massage stretcher is improved.
Preferably, the unidirectional swinging component comprises a mounting frame, a swinging plate, a first rotating shaft, a spring, a ratchet wheel, a pawl, a second rotating shaft, a torsion spring and a knob;
the mounting frame is clamped in the mounting groove in the arc-shaped fork plate; the bottom of the mounting frame is in contact with the vibration part; the left end and the right end of the mounting frame are arranged in a penetrating manner; the swing plates are arranged in the mounting frame in a left-right symmetrical mode;
one end of the swinging plate is fixedly connected to the first rotating shaft; the first rotating shaft is rotatably connected inside the mounting frame; the other end of the swinging plate is inserted in the insertion groove of the arc fork plate; the swinging plate is in clearance fit with the insertion groove;
a connecting plate is arranged below one end of the swinging plate close to the first rotating shaft; the springs are arranged between the two symmetrically arranged connecting plates;
the ratchet wheels are symmetrically arranged on the first rotating shafts; the ratchet wheel is fixedly connected to one end of the first rotating shaft;
the pawls are symmetrically arranged between the two symmetrically arranged ratchet wheels; the two symmetrically arranged ratchet wheels are meshed with each other through gear teeth; one end of the pawl is fixedly connected to the second rotating shaft; the second rotating shaft is rotatably connected inside the arc-shaped fork plate; the other end of the pawl props against the gear teeth of the ratchet wheel;
one of the second rotating shafts is sleeved with the torsion spring; the torsion spring is used for enabling the pawl to be always in contact with the gear teeth of the ratchet wheel;
one end of one of the second rotating shaft is fixedly connected with the knob of the extension bar.
During operation, the free end of swing board receives external force and takes place the swing, and the swing board drives ratchet through a pivot and rotates, and the pawl is contradicted through the teeth of a cogwheel with on the ratchet and is realized restricting ratchet and rotate for arc fork board after the downward swing can not take place to bounce-back, and then is in tensile state through long-time messenger user's neck item, and then guarantees the tensile effect of neck item.
The user is when using the massage stretcher to end, through manual rotation knob, and then drives one of them pawl rotation through No. two pivots, and then makes another pawl relative rotation through the meshing effect of the teeth of a cogwheel that sets up on the pawl, and then makes two pawls throw off the restriction to two ratchets in step, and then under the effect of spring force, two swing boards are all upwards swung for the distance at arc fork board both ends reduces, and then conveniently takes out the massage stretcher from user's neck item below.
Preferably, the massage head comprises a telescopic unit, a vibration unit and a controller; the lower end of the telescopic unit is fixed on the arc-shaped pressing plate; the upper end of the telescopic unit is connected with the vibration unit; the telescopic unit is used for adjusting the height of the vibration unit; the telescopic unit is electrically connected with the controller; the vibration unit impacts the neck of the user through vibration force; the vibration unit is electrically connected with the controller.
At the initial stage of using the massage stretcher by a user, the controller controls the vibration unit to vibrate with large amplitude, and then the vibration unit can generate large impact force to enable the arc-shaped fork plate to bend and deform, so that the neck of the user is stretched; after the stretching process of the arc-shaped fork plate is finished, the stretching unit is controlled to stretch through the controller, then the vibration unit is controlled to vibrate with small amplitude, and then the smaller impact force generated by the vibration unit only impacts the neck of the user for massage without bending deformation of the arc-shaped fork plate, so that the neck of the user is comfortably massaged, and the massage experience effect of the user is improved.
Preferably, a first arc-shaped cavity is arranged inside the position, close to the arc-shaped concave notch, of the arc-shaped fork plate; an arc-shaped elastic plate and a limiting column are arranged in the first arc-shaped cavity; the arc-shaped elastic plate is arranged close to one side of the arc-shaped concave notch; the limiting columns are symmetrically arranged below the arc-shaped elastic plate in a left-right mode.
The user is when using, user's neck item extrudees the arc indent breach of arc forked plate, and then makes the middle part of arc elastic plate extrude to spacing post one side, because the limiting displacement of spacing post makes the both ends of arc elastic plate around spacing post inside swing, and then makes the arc indent breach at arc forked plate both ends tighten up to the inboard, and then presss from both sides tightly user's neck item, and then improve the stability of the tensile user's of arc forked plate neck item action, and then the realization carries out effectual tensile to user's neck item.
Preferably, the upper edge and the lower edge of the strip-shaped groove on the arc-shaped fork plate are provided with round corners. The strip-shaped groove with the round angle is arranged, so that the arc-shaped pressing plate can be conveniently clamped, and the arc-shaped pressing plate can be conveniently disassembled and assembled; on the other hand, the arc-shaped pressing plate is convenient to deform when the arc-shaped fork plate is extruded by the arc-shaped pressing plate.
Preferably, the vibration parts are arranged on the arc-shaped pressing plate in a left-right staggered mode. Through set up the vibrations part of left and right sides crisscross on the arc clamp plate, and then can realize massaging the different positions of user's neck through the mounted position of changing the arc clamp plate, and then improved user's massage effect.
